General part information

MIC4574 Series

The MIC4574 is a series of easy to use fixed and adjustable BiCMOS step-down (buck) switch-mode voltage regulators. The 200kHz MIC4574 duplicates the pinout and function of the 52kHz LM2574. The higher switching frequency may allow up to a 2:1 reduction in output filter inductor size.

The MIC4574 is available in 3.3V, and 5V fixed output versions or a 1.23V to 20V adjustable output version. Both versions are capable of driving a 0.5A load with excellent line and load regulation.

The feedback voltage is guaranteed to±2% tolerance for adjustable versions, and the output voltage is guaranteed to ±3% for fixed versions, within specified voltages and load conditions. The oscillator frequency is guaranteed to ±10%.
